Matthew Restall is Edwin Erle Sparks Professor of History and
Anthropology and Director of Latin American Studies at Penn State
University. His books include The Maya World, Maya Conquistador,
Seven Myths of the Spanish Conquest, The Black Middle, 2012 and the
End of the World, The Conquistadors: A Very Short Introduction, and
When Montezuma Met Cortés: The True Story of the Meeting Than
Changed History.
Amara Solari is Professor of Art History and Anthropology at Penn
State University. She is the co-author of 2012 and the End of the
World: The Western Roots of the Maya Apocalypse, and author of Maya
Ideologies of the Sacred: The Transfiguration of Space in Colonial
Yucatan, and Idolizing Mary: Maya-Christian Icons in Early Modern
Yucatán.
